在数字化时代,网络安全已成为社会关注的焦点。系统漏洞作为网络安全中的薄弱环节,其存在和利用可能导致严重后果。本文将深入探讨系统漏洞的修复难题,并提出相应的应对策略。
一、系统漏洞的概述
1.1 定义
系统漏洞是指存在于计算机系统、网络设备或软件中的缺陷,攻击者可以利用这些缺陷进行非法侵入、数据窃取或破坏系统。
1.2 类型
系统漏洞主要分为以下几类:
- 软件漏洞:软件在设计和实现过程中存在的缺陷,如缓冲区溢出、SQL注入等。
- 硬件漏洞:硬件设备在设计、制造或使用过程中存在的缺陷,如CPU漏洞。
- 配置漏洞:系统配置不当导致的漏洞,如默认密码、开放端口等。
二、系统漏洞修复的难题
2.1 漏洞隐蔽性
许多系统漏洞在未被利用前难以被发现,这使得修复工作具有很大的难度。
2.2 漏洞修复成本高
修复系统漏洞需要投入大量人力、物力和财力,包括漏洞评估、补丁开发、测试和部署等环节。
2.3 漏洞修复周期长
从漏洞发现到修复完成,往往需要较长时间,这期间系统可能面临被攻击的风险。
三、应对系统漏洞的策略
3.1 漏洞扫描与检测
- 定期进行漏洞扫描:利用漏洞扫描工具,对系统进行全面检查,及时发现潜在漏洞。
- 实时监控:通过入侵检测系统等工具,实时监控系统异常行为,及时发现攻击行为。
3.2 漏洞修复与补丁管理
- 及时安装补丁:厂商和开发者会发布系统补丁,修复已知漏洞,应及时安装。
- 建立补丁管理机制:对系统补丁进行分类、评估和部署,确保补丁的及时性和有效性。
3.3 安全策略与访问控制
- 实施安全策略:制定和实施安全策略,如限制用户权限、限制访问端口等。
- 加强访问控制:通过身份验证、权限控制和审计等手段,防止未授权访问。
3.4 安全教育与培训
- 提高安全意识:加强安全意识教育,提高员工对系统漏洞的认识和防范意识。
- 培训专业人才:培养网络安全专业人才,提高系统漏洞修复能力。
四、总结
系统漏洞的修复是一个复杂的过程,需要综合考虑技术、管理和人员等多方面因素。通过有效的漏洞扫描、修复策略和安全教育,我们可以降低系统漏洞的风险,保障网络安全。在数字化时代,我们必须时刻保持警惕,共同守护网络安全。